Story summary
- Star Wars: The Mandalorian and Grogu earned $82 million from 4,300 theaters, with domestic total expected to hit $102 million by Memorial Day’s end.
- Global earnings are projected at $165 million, placing the film on the low end of Star Wars openings.
- The production budget was $165 million, well under the roughly $300 million cost of Solo: A Star Wars Story.
- Lucasfilm president Kathleen Kennedy stepped down after 13 years, leaving Dave Filoni and Lynwen Brennan to lead franchise.
